Appellation d'Origine Contrôlée (AOC) is a French certification granted to certain geographical indications for wines, cheeses, butters, and other agricultural products, ensuring that they adhere to specific production methods and originate from designated regions. This system protects the reputation of regional foods, promotes rural economies, and ensures consumers receive authentic products with distinct characteristics tied to their geographical origin.
